Human Performance: Does Indoor Environmental Quality Make a Difference?
McIntosh, E. Ken
Facility Management Journal, p36-38 Jul-Aug 2003
Asserts that the primary objective of every school must be an indoor environment that creates a sense of wellbeing in order to facilitate learning (e.g., adequate space, good lighting, friendly conditions, an inviting exterior, a consistent climate/temperature, traffic control and parking, and sanitary conditions), noting that the messages sent to students and teachers by the indoor environmental quality affects teaching, learning, and attitudes.
